Output 52d42fbe67630977a9985f016c5df8aba1e4ac7f924934adb2233a46288c46c1:0

value
43083825
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15c9f06791596cc8def1f8fe830d66bf94c3c9d2 OP_EQUAL
address
33gE2YbDvD5XvnffqUkuScg7Pfye31a4mw
transaction
52d42fbe67630977a9985f016c5df8aba1e4ac7f924934adb2233a46288c46c1
spent
true